Legislative Advocate

National Nurses United (NNU), the nation's largest nurses' union and professional association, seeks an experienced Legislative Advocate. NNU leads the Registered Nurse movement to transform the market-driven healthcare industry in the United States into a health care system driven by patient needs. NNU has negotiated the best Registered Nurse collective bargaining contracts in the nation and provided critical leadership in the decision to endorse a single-payer healthcare system based on "updating and expanding Medicare benefits" for all Americans.

General Description
Under the general guidance of the Political Director, working from our Silver Spring office, the Legislative Advocate's primary focus will be to advance our organization's objectives through the union's legislative program.  This includes but is not limited to execution and evaluation of NNU's legislative program, organizing membership involvement, and specifically promoting our agenda through the governmental and regulatory processes with testimony, and lobbying.  This is a unique and exciting opportunity for the right person to make a real difference for healthcare justice.
